Definitions of suborn:
  • verb:   incite to commit a crime or an evil deed
    Example: "He suborned his butler to cover up the murder of his wife"
  • verb:   induce to commit perjury or give false testimony
    Example: "The President tried to suborn false witnesses"
  • verb:   procure (false testimony or perjury)
